Some hotels require a deposit for contracted room blocks, while courtesy blocks usually do not. Deposit amounts and timelines vary by hotel and are based on factors like season and room count.
Many details, including deposits, may be negotiable depending on availability and demand. Reviewing these terms carefully before confirming your block helps avoid surprises and keeps your planning on track.
Booking a room block is one of the simplest ways to manage lodging costs for your guests. Group rates are often lower than last-minute public prices, and they protect availability during busy wedding weekends.
You can also reduce risk by blocking a realistic number of rooms and starting with a smaller block that can be expanded later if needed. In Woodbury, where hotel options are plentiful, this approach gives you flexibility without overcommitting.

Wedding room blocks often come with discounted group rates compared to what guests might find closer to the wedding date. In some cases, hotels may also include negotiable concessions like a complimentary suite upgrade for the couple, welcome bag delivery, or welcome drinks for guests.
These perks are never guaranteed, but Woodbury hotels are often open to discussing them, especially if your block meets their minimum room requirements. It is always worth asking what can be included in a proposal.
Most couples block ten to twenty percent fewer rooms than their total guest count. This helps you plan conservatively while still making sure enough rooms are available for out-of-town guests. Hotels typically require a minimum of nine rooms to create a room block, so it is important to stay above that threshold.
In Woodbury, many weddings attract guests from the Twin Cities and nearby suburbs, so not everyone will need a hotel room. Thinking about how many guests are traveling from farther away can help you land on a comfortable number.
